The term endocrinological psychiatry was first coined by Laignel-Lavastine, who first used it at a psychiatric congress in Dijon in 1908 when he was encouraging his colleagues to intensify research on the interaction between personality and the endocrine system.... ... ... Tolstoy's What is Art is a treatise concerning the nature and purpose of art.... It describes how art can express moral values.... Tolstoy certainly did not believe art to be made for the sake of its beauty; he was finding a deeper and more apt reason for it.... He does not delineate art in terms of its capability to articulate form and beauty, but instead defines art in terms of its ability to communicate the concepts of morality....

New statutory provision on directors' general duties largely came into force with the enactment of the Companies Act 2006 on 1st October 2007; except ss 175-177 which have been enacted as of 1st October 2008.... Previously this area consisted of duty of care and skill, governed by common law and fiduciary duties, governed by equitable principles....
